With rigid pile composite foundation have characteristic which can control settlement well in soft soil foundation and through the poor soil easily, it plays a good effect on carrying capacity and settlement after construction of composite foundation. As lots of rigid pile composite foundation applied engineering, interrelated engineering data of rigid pile foundation can be measured and collected in constructing or after being used. These data and experience instruct design of rigid pile foundation. The theory and technical of rigid pile composite foundation become more and more mature. At the same time, many new alien shaped piles are created which X-section concrete pile has a new patented technology with independent intellectual property rights by Hohai university. This paper gets the skin friction of pile ratio m between the convex and concave arc by considering the soil arching of concave arc, and discusses impact on the ratio m with different soil parameters. Establish the skin friction calculated method of X-section pile by referencing the skin friction calculated method of circle pile. Contrast the differences and similarities of single pile composite foundation between X-section and circle pile in different situations by using the large-scale finite element analysis software ABAQUS.In this paper, the main work includes such follow aspects:1、Reading reference papers about the circle pile composite foundation so as to get regular pattern. Combining the soil arching of concave arc of X-section pile, the skin friction distribution regular pattern around pile in the same depth can be gained. Discussing different friction angle of around pile soil, establishment skin friction distribution curve equation around pile in the same depth.2、Combined the existing load transfer method and distribution curve equation, solving skin friction distribution along the X-section pile in a homogeneous soil by energy balance equation.3、Using the same calculated method and getting skin friction distribution along the X-section pile in multi-layer soil. The results compare with the engineering measure data.4、Contrast the axial force, skin friction and settlement of single pile composite foundation between X-section and circle pile in different situations such as cushion, modulus of elasticity of pile, compression modulus of soil at the bottom of pile by using the large-scale finite element analysis software ABAQUS.5、Discussing the parameters of Cam-Clay constitutive model change how to effect the calculated results of X-section pile composite foundation by finite element software. It can reference the similarity analysis models which use the Cam-Clay constitutive model.
